sslug-teknik team mailing list archive
-
sslug-teknik team
-
Mailing list archive
-
Message #98455
Re: Upgrade Ubuntu 8->9 fejlede, dpkg er nu død, rescue mode virker
Sune Vuorela <nospam@xxxxxxxxxx> wrote in
news:slrnh36tti.4c3.nospam@xxxxxxxxxxxxxxxxxxxxxx:
> Nu kan jeg ikke lige huske hvilken initramfs-generator de bruger i
> ubuntu, men...
>
>> update-initramfs: Generating /boot/initrd.img-2.6.28-13-generic
>> cpio: ./bin/udevinfo: Cannot stat: No such file or directory
>
> Henviser noget i /etc til udevinfo ? Især noget der kunne have med
> initramfs-generation at gøre ?
Det undersøgte jeg ikke
>> Jeg har ved søgning på net fundet ud af at udev er lavet om, så
>> udevinfo nu kaldes via "udevadm info" så jeg har fet et råd om at
>> lave en /bin/udevinfo bash fil:
>>
>> /bin/udevinfo
>> with the following lines in it:
>> #!/bin/bash
>> udevadm info $@
>>
>> Make it executable:
>> chmod +x /bin/udevinfo
>>
>> Det virkede ikke.
>
> Fejler initramfs-generationen på samme måde ? Eller er der andre fejl
> ?
Samme fejl
>> Er der nogle andre fikse måder at få genetableret dpkg, når man er
>> havnet hvor jeg er ?
>
> Nu når vi er i -teknik, så kan vi jo også prøve noget lidt mere
> kompliceret.
>
> Prøv at flytte update-initramfs væk og i stedet placer et shellscript
>
> #! /bin/sh
> return 0
Bortset fra at jeg ændrede "return 0" til "exit 0", så prøvede jeg
ovenstående.
> og kør dpkg --configure -a og få din opgradering kørt helt igennem,
Det virkede, der kom en helt "normal" liste af upgrades. Hvorefter
dpkg --audit
ikke gav noget output mere.
> ryk update-initramfs tilbage
Med ryk tilbage mener du nok brug den originale version. Det var i hvert
fald hvad jeg gjorde.
og kør
> update-initramfs -u -k all
Den skrev cpio fejl for samtlige kerner, jeg har installeret! Gys, ville
det nu være umuligt at genstarte? Heldigvis ikke. Jeg kan stadig starte i
rescue mode. Og nu viser dpkg --audit stadig "blank" output, dvs. OK.
Jeg kan stadig ikke starte i X. Der kommer blot lodrette streger på
skærmen.
Mvh. NKJ
Follow ups
References